Third party mouse is the way to go, but BetterTouchTool is a great software alternative. You can turn the scrolling off per app. And it has a lot of other great features. https://folivora.ai. Source: 12 months ago

Ubuntu - Ubuntu is a Debian Linux-based open source operating system for desktop computers.
Rectangle - Window management app based on Spectacle, written in Swift.
Linux Mint - Linux Mint is one of the most popular desktop Linux distributions and used by millions of people.
Karabiner - Karabiner, previously called KeyRemap4MacBook, is a very powerful keyboard remapper for Mac OS X.
Manjaro - Manjaro Linux is a linux distribution which is based on arch linux. It uses the PACMAN package manager.
yabai - A tiling window manager for macOS based on binary space partitioning
